Nice little 80s creature feature with folklore mixed in. The father son stuff was quite heartwarming and I didn't see the early twist coming. After that twist it became very predictable though but what kept me interested was the creature, it looks freakin' amazing. It looks like one big beautiful puppet and the movements are fluid. I love the design, a mix of Xenomorph, the aliens in *Independence Day* and the face of an ugly witch. Everyone looks so dirty it made me want to take a shower. The forest looks amazing with the mist and the lighting. Some weird acting, atmospheric, a very simple story and beautiful orange and blue color palette.

When teenage dirt bikers kill his only son by accident, Ed Harley seeks a person who practices black magic to bring him back to life. But when she tells Ed the child’s death is irreversible, he agrees to invoke an evil pumpkin demon to avenge those teenagers for killing his son. This one took me by surprise. I went in expecting simple goofy low-budget 80s film (Rawhead Rex came to mind) but it has more emotion than I anticipated. A morality tale with great creature design, practical effects, and use of atmosphere. It deserves so much praise for that alone. The way they shoot the creature is super impressive. On top of that, the backstory for the creature is very interesting. The performances from the teenagers are pretty awful but everything else make up for it. Lance Henriksen is definitely the right man to play his role as he brings a lot of depth to his character. His decisions in his time of grief cost him disturbing results but he's still willing to take responsibility for his action.
